Job Description We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Construction Superintendent to oversee commercial construction projects throughout West Michigan. This role involves managing all on-site activities, ensuring projects are completed on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ards. The ideal candidate will coordinate subcontractors, enforce safety protocols, maintain project schedules, and serve as the primary liaison between field operations and project management. A strong understanding of local building codes, commercial construction methods, and the ability to lead teams effectively is essential. Responsibilities
